Listen "Due Process Still Stands: Fighting Back After the May 30th Ruling"
Episode Synopsis
After the Supreme Court’s May 30 decision impacting 500,000 immigrants, it might feel like all protections are gone but they’re not. This episode breaks down how earlier Supreme Court rulings from April 7 and May 16 still preserve due process rights. We also highlight how states like Connecticut and Maryland are stepping up, even quietly, and how civil rights groups across the country are fighting to protect immigrant communities. Democracy isn’t gone it’s working behind the scenes.
